Output 50776ca9087605435ef1953d4155215586d621d8075dfd45317e94c11ee9604e:17

value
252336
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 780979ef7427162535548bf6aad337d27892b125 OP_EQUALVERIFY OP_CHECKSIG
address
1BwhSSphZ3RU9jXq325y4VZTZvgTr4j1bV
transaction
50776ca9087605435ef1953d4155215586d621d8075dfd45317e94c11ee9604e
spent
true